Title: How do I do a ETH/BTX exchange trade on Cryptopia
Post by: 1kings on March 05, 2018, 03:49:15 PM
I am a new user on Cryptopia and would like to trade my ETH for Bitcore (BTX) but I can only find BTC, LTC, USDT, DOGE and NZDT markets.

Unfortunately, I don't have anything in those wallets for now. Please, how do I buy with ETH directly.

Cryptopia is being used nowadays at a larger base. Btc is a universally accepted currency, hence you can trade anything with Btc. As per my knowledge on Cryptopia, it mostly uses only btc for trading with other currencies. Hence I suggest you to sell your Eth for Btc and then buy Btx with Btc.

If you already have Btc in your wallet, its simple...
Press the Exchange button- Select the pair as BTC/BTX, then buy btx

If you don't have Btc in your wallet,
Press the Exchange button- Select the pair as Eth/Btc, buy btc with eth and then trade Btc for Btx.

If cryptopia doesn't support Eth for buying, you don't have any other chance. You need to sell your eth for btc and then buy your btx with btc.
